Bridget Baker is a skilled professional with extensive experience in program support and community services, currently serving as a Program Assistant at HANYS since January 2022, where responsibilities include managing projects for the Eastern US Quality Improvement Collaborative. Previously, Bridget held roles such as Counselor Aide at Helio Health Inc, focusing on mental health and substance abuse treatment, and Senior Services Intern at InterFaith Works of CNY, where a pilot program to enhance seniors' digital literacy was developed. Additional experience includes planning and facilitating youth activities as a Skill Builder at Catholic Charities, coordinating services for economically disadvantaged students as a Wrap-Around Services Coordinator with AmeriCorps VISTA, and supporting various initiatives in prior roles and internships. Educational qualifications include a Master’s degree in Public Administration and a Bachelor’s degree in Human Development and Family Studies from Binghamton University.

Advancing the health of individuals and communities by providing leadership, representation, and service to health providers and systems across the entire continuum of care. The Healthcare Association of New York State (HANYS) is proud to be the only association that represents and advocates on behalf of all New York's hospitals and health systems at all levels of the federal and state government. HANYS has access to policy leaders, regardless of their political affiliation, and is an integral player in health policy discussions. Based just outside Albany, New York, HANYS also communicates the members'​ concerns and positions to New York and national media in support of the Association's legislative and regulatory initiatives.
